Durbe is located in Latvia, specifically at coordinates 56.5887, 21.36978. It is situated in the western part of the country, within the historical region of Kurzeme. The city is part of the Liepāja Municipality and lies approximately 20 kilometers from the city of Liepāja, making it a significant point in the region.
Durbe is known for its picturesque landscapes and proximity to natural attractions, including the Durbe Lake, which is popular for recreational activities. The city operates in the Europe/Riga timezone, aligning with the rest of Latvia. This region is notable for its agricultural activities and local cultural events, contributing to the overall character of Durbe within the Latvian landscape.
Timezone in Durbe
Durbe operates on the Europe/Riga timezone, which has a UTC offset of +2 hours during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, typically from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the offset shifts to UTC +3 hours. This means that clocks are set one hour ahead in the summer months, allowing for extended daylight in the evenings.
When considering the time difference with the United States, Durbe is typically 7 to 10 hours ahead, depending on the specific U.S. timezone. For example, when it is noon in Durbe, it is 5 a.m. in New York and 2 a.m. in Los Angeles. This considerable difference can be critical for planning phone calls or meetings, necessitating early morning or late evening arrangements for those in the U.S. to reach someone in Durbe.
Compared to major cities in the region, such as Vilnius and Tallinn, Durbe shares the same time zone, making it easier to coordinate with nearby capitals. Practical Information for Visitors
Durbe is a small town in Latvia, situated in the western part of the country. The nearest major airport is in Liepaja, approximately 30 kilometers away, which offers limited flights. For those traveling by train, the nearest station is also in Liepaja, providing connections to other Latvian cities.
Buses run regularly from Liepaja to Durbe, making it an accessible destination for visitors. The climate in Durbe is characterized by cold winters and mild summers. Average temperatures in winter can drop below freezing, while summer temperatures can reach around 20 degrees Celsius.
The best time to visit is during the summer months, from June to August, when the weather is warmest and the town hosts various local events.
